Notes

Pre-Second World War plan of Shanghai produced for the American Navy Y.M.C.A.: for the use of U.S. Navy personnel stationed in Shanghai. The plan lists places of interest including theatres, parks, hotels, clubs, churches, banks, post offices, consulates, and other Y.M.C.A.s. The businesses that advertise on the verso are also listed. Also to the verso is general information, including the time zones of other ports, distances to other ports, postal rates, telegraph and cable rates, amusements, church services, sightseeing trips, and a brief history of the Y.M.C.A.
